原文:MySQL中int类型的字段使用like查询方法

方法参考自: http: stackoverflow.com questions performing a like comparison on an int field 也就是使用CAST转换指定字段,然后进行比较。具体样例代码如下: 但是这样做的话,MySQL不能使用对应int字段索引,而且like本身就很慢。 建立一个多余字段varchar类型对应int类型,会更有效一些。 ...

2016-12-30 09:30 0 3111 推荐指数:

查看详情

ThinkPHPlike查询方法

方法一:$carrymodel = D(“Carry”);$condition["FromAddress"] = array(“like”, “%”.$rname);$condition["ToAddress"] = array(“like ...

Mon Nov 24 23:18:00 CST 2014 0 2461
MYSQL的主要查询方法

#简单查询 #查询的所有数据SELECT * FROM test; #查询的指定列的数据SELECT cid,cname FROM test; #过滤重复的数据SELECT DISTINCT category FROM test; # 给表起别名(只是显示名改变实际名称未改 ...

Mon Jun 10 21:44:00 CST 2019 0 650
MySQL —— 基本查询方法

MySQL —— 简单查询与按条件查询MySQL从数据表查询数据的基本语句时select语句。 select语句基本语法格式: select 查询内容 from 表名 where 表达式 group by 字段 ...

Wed Jun 07 04:18:00 CST 2017 3 27031
Mysql多对多查询方法

1.言简意赅: 表关系: SQL语句: 结果: 2.下面是解 ...

Wed Mar 25 19:51:00 CST 2020 0 1429
关于mongodb按照字段模糊查询方法

模糊查询:tname包含某个关键字测试' cd /opt/soft/mongodb/bin ./mongo --host 192.168.0.1 --port 17017 test db.test_info.find({"tname": {$regex: '测试', $options ...

Fri Nov 10 21:13:00 CST 2017 0 23577
sql查询类型int字段,返回null的异常

项目中用mybatis3.x,用sql查询某个表类型int字段,那个表是空表,没有数据,结果抛异常了,原因是在对象的属性为int,空表时,sql查询出来的是NULL,结果赋值时抛异常了。 org.apache.ibatis.binding.BindingException: Mapper ...

Thu Jul 05 01:05:00 CST 2012 1 10580
MySQLlike使用方法

Like的运用场合主要在模糊查询的时候,一般以查询字符串居多,这里据一些例子来说他的一般用法: 《1》查询name字段包含有“明”字的:例 select * from table1 where name like ‘%明%’ (这里不能使用*来代替,一般在使用0个或者任意个字符构成的字符串 ...

Sat Mar 07 22:11:00 CST 2015 0 29323
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M